Plumbing repair services involve fixing and restoring the functionality of a home's water and drainage systems. This can include addressing leaks, repairing or replacing broken pipes, fixing malfunctioning fixtures, and resolving issues with drainage or sewer lines. These services help ensure that water flows properly throughout the property, preventing water damage and maintaining a comfortable, functional living space. When plumbing components fail or develop problems, professional repair services can quickly diagnose the issue and restore proper operation, helping homeowners avoid more costly damage down the line.
Common problems that plumbing repair services help solve include persistent leaks, clogged drains, running toilets, low water pressure, and pipe bursts. These issues can cause inconvenience, water wastage, and potential damage to the property’s structure. For example, a leaking faucet or pipe can lead to water bills increasing unexpectedly, while a clogged drain may cause backups and unpleasant odors. Service providers can also handle more complex repairs, such as fixing sewer line problems or replacing corroded pipes, ensuring that all parts of the plumbing system function as intended.

The overview below groups typical Plumbing Repair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Plymouth,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for routine fixes like leaking faucets or clogged drains usually range from $150 to $400. Most projects in this category fall within this middle range, depending on the specific issue and parts needed.
Fixture Replacements - replacing toilets, sinks, or faucets generally costs between $300 and $800, with many jobs landing in this range. Larger or more complex fixture upgrades can push costs higher but are less common.
Pipe Repairs - fixing or replacing sections of damaged pipes often costs from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of the damage and accessibility. Many repairs are on the lower end, with extensive work reaching higher price points.
Full System Replacements - complete plumbing system replacements or major upgrades can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more, though such projects are less frequent and tend to involve larger, more complex jobs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
